UNION, N.J. (1/8/20) - A late first half run propelled Stockton University to a 92-56 victory over the Kean University men's basketball team in a New Jersey Athletic Conference contest on Wednesday evening.
Jordan Taylor finished with a game-high 25 points for the Ospreys who improve to 9-4 overall and 6-0 in the NJAC.
Jared Latane totaled 18 points for the Cougars who fall to 4-9 overall and 1-5 in the NJAC.
After being tied at 9-9 over the opening five minutes, Stockton closed out the first half on a 33-21 run and knocked down eight triples to take a 42-28 in the halftime.
The second half saw the undefeated Ospreys continue to pour it on from long distance as the lead ballooned to 30 points with 13:44 remaining. The deficit grew to the largest of the game at 36 before the final buzzer sounded.
